Jannik Sinner’s settlement with WADA – World Anti-Doping Company – has left the tennis world a bit shocked. The Italian accepted a three-month ban, which conveniently permits him to not miss any majors. He’s eligible to return on Might 4.
The decision of the case has left some dissatisfied. Three-time main champion Stan Wawrinka was one of many first to chime in on social media about Sinner’s settlement.

WADA formally withdrew its attraction to the Courtroom of Arbitration for Sport. They had been in search of a 1-2 12 months ban for Sinner, however elected to decide on the three months. The listening to was set to start in April 16, which might have put Sinner in jeopardy of lacking the summer season Slams had he been banned the identical period of time.
“It simply appears just a little bit too handy,” Tim Henman stated on Sky Sports activities.
